Hi,just completed an online application for a Capital one card.They normally give you an instant decision but in my case they said they would write to me for more information/clarification.Does anyone have any experience of this? I had a Capitol one card previously about three years ago which went with no problems.
I canceled my Halifax one card last week. Would that have any effect on the application?

I had the same thing for the last Capital One card I had.
I still got the card, though they wrote to me to confirm the application.
Cancelling the Halifax card won't have had any adverse effect on your application.0 -
